Q: Is 52,830,256 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 52,830,256 is a composite number.

Why is 52,830,256 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 52,830,256 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 16 47 94 163 188 326 376 431 652 752 862 1,304 1,724 2,608 3,448 6,896 7,661 15,322 20,257 30,644 40,514 61,288 70,253 81,028 122,576 140,506 162,056 281,012 324,112 562,024 1,124,048 3,301,891 6,603,782 13,207,564 26,415,128 and 52,830,256, with no remainder.

Since 52,830,256 cannot be divided by just 1 and 52,830,256, it is a composite number.
